From cfffe7554f902e20ee039903cd56fcd293d6ff0e Mon Sep 17 00:00:00 2001 From: qingxi Date: Mon, 14 Aug 2017 14:28:27 -0700 Subject: [PATCH] Add an extra for intent ACTION_PROVISION_EMBEDDED_SUBSCRIPTION Add EXTRA_FORCE_PROVISION for intent ACTION_PROVISION_EMBEDDED_SUBSCRIPTION which will be used by the carrier app to indentify whether the user chooses to use eUICC to set up the cellular network in SUW. Bug: 63869524 Test: E2E Change-Id: I4d77fcd1ea62b98a885f3e1b78cc96ceed233e1d --- telephony/java/android/telephony/euicc/EuiccManager.java |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/telephony/java/android/telephony/euicc/EuiccManager.java b/telephony/java/android/telephony/euicc/EuiccManager.java index 8304d84d8a2b8..a13af5f4b90bb 100644 --- a/telephony/java/android/telephony/euicc/EuiccManager.java +++ b/telephony/java/android/telephony/euicc/EuiccManager.java @@ -153,6 +153,14 @@ public class EuiccManager { public static final String EXTRA_EMBEDDED_SUBSCRIPTION_RESOLUTION_CALLBACK_INTENT = "android.telephony.euicc.extra.EMBEDDED_SUBSCRIPTION_RESOLUTION_CALLBACK_INTENT"; + /** + * Key for an extra set on the {@link #ACTION_PROVISION_EMBEDDED_SUBSCRIPTION} intent for + * whether the user choses to use eUICC to set up network in SUW. + * @hide + */ + public static final String EXTRA_FORCE_PROVISION = + "android.telephony.euicc.extra.FORCE_PROVISION"; + /** * Optional meta-data attribute for a carrier app providing an icon to use to represent the * carrier. If not provided, the app's launcher icon will be used as a fallback.